Output 57a94de629e3c2eede0520681068066dc96d6746515558df1dcbafe63b5b4d32:0

value
64714210
script pubkey
OP_HASH160 OP_PUSHBYTES_20 16b1a9a9ff32d8b78ae3bc90f2f25f613d544a99 OP_EQUAL
address
33m1czGwsCuFYRc95iypxD4vCW8rUt3jvZ
transaction
57a94de629e3c2eede0520681068066dc96d6746515558df1dcbafe63b5b4d32
confirmations
487592
spent
true